python-3.x 如何将异步函数传递给run_in_executor最后,我为async函数实现了一个sync Package 器,并按...
import asyncio import functools import sys import typing from typing import Any, AsyncGenerator, Iterator try: import contextvars # Python 3.7+ only or via contextvars backport. except ImportError: # pragma: no cover contextvars = None # type: ignore if sys.version_info >= (3, 7): # pragma...
问RuntimeError:不能在同一个线程中使用AsyncToSync作为异步事件循环。EN本文讲详细讲解 nodejs 中两个...
(重复:Python run non-blocking async function from sync function)。另一个解决方法是让main也异步...
使用asyncio.ensure_future(testa(1))返回一个task对象,此时task进入pending状态,并没有执行,这时print(taska) 得到<Task pending coro=<testa() running at F:/python/python3Test/asynctest.py:7>> 些时,taska.done()返回False,表示它还没有结束,当调用await taska 时表示开始执行该协程,当执行结束以后,ta...
python-3.x 如何将异步函数传递给run_in_executor最后,我为async函数实现了一个sync Package 器,并按...
runPythonAsync是Pyodide库中的一个函数,它允许在异步环境中运行Python代码。通过使用该函数,可以在浏览器中执行异步的Python代码,从而实现更加灵活和高效的编程。 在将Python代码嵌入到HTML文档中时,可以使用Pyodide的runPythonAsync函数来执行Python代码。具体步骤如下: ...
现在,您可以在IPython终端和笔记本电脑的顶层使用async/await, 在大多数情况下 ,它应该 “...
Since Python 3.9 we haveasyncio.to_thread asyncdefto_thread(func,/,*args,**kwargs):"""Asynchronously run function *func* in a separate thread.Any *args and **kwargs supplied for this function are directly passedto *func*. Also, the current :class:`contextvars.Context` is propogated,allo...
你命名了一个asyncio的py文件。 第二种 如果检查不是第一种 就要检查一下你的python 版本因为python3.7及以后才支持run方法 两种解决办法 1 升级python版本 2 run 改写成下面的方式 loop = asyncio.get_event_loop() result = loop.run_until_complete(coro)...